    Life Before Camp*:
    Jack was a troubled kid, before he went to Camp.

    He was bornt in Los Angeles, California, so technically, he developed a Californian accent. When he was 6, his powers manifested for the first time in first grade school and it was directed toward a bully. The bully was frightened to the point he wouldn't come out of the janitorial closet, so the natural thing was: they kicked Jack out of his school. It happened again when he was 8, when he ultimately got expelled again after terrorizing another kid with his powers. He moved to Manhattan with his mom afterwards.

    When he was 9, an Anemoi Thuellai, aka Storm Spirits, also aka venti, attacked his apartment in New York. A huge gust of wind blew half of the wall out of their place and the windows off their hinges. The venti landed inside the living room and trashed it completely, blowing stuffs out of their way and hurled most of them out of the window. His mom led him to the door, and locked the door that kept the venti at bay for a while. They made it to the elevator when the venti blew the door off its hinges and stormed the hall. They drove away in a car, and blended with the traffic, temporarily making the ventis lose track of them.

    During the run, Melanie explained to Jack that Greek gods existed, and that he was the son of the god of terror, Deimos. Jack believed instantly, due to the monsters that were trying to kill them (he was always a bit paranoid: if he puts his stuff on the table and it's gone, he'll think it's something supernatural instantaneously). Before he left, Deimos had told Melanie that she must take Jack to Camp Half-Blood, and the address was given to her. The car lost the venti long enough for the two of them to get to Camp Half-Blood As the car was approaching the border of Camp, the ventis discovered them and one of them managed to hurl a gust of wind at them that tossed the vehicle into the air, spinning 360 before crashing down to the ground. They climbed outside and ran, but the venti corner them. Unfortunate for them. Only a few more feet, and they would've survived.

    That was when, out of nowhere, an arrow rustled through the air, and went through one of the venti's throat. He quickly exploded into dust, and a few more in follow. Behind them, two patrolling Apollo demigods shot at the venti with their bows, and quickly opened a path for the two of them. Melanie told Jack to run with the Apollo campers, while she departed. The venti gave Melanie no attention, as she was mortal, but continued chasing Jack. Unfortunate for them, Jack made it through the border and followed the Apollo campers into Camp before the venti had the chance.

    Then he learnt of the Titan War. It was a tense period to arrive at Camp, especially when the war was at its height. He got a spear when he arrived, but he didn't like it so much. During the Battle of the Labyrinth, he fought alongside the Hermes cabin, and fortunately survived through the chaos. He came home for the summer, and attended school. During the school year, he went with another Hephaestus and Athena demigod to destroy a train full of monsters that were crossing America. They made it to the rail one day before the monsters could pass and the Athena demigod came up with the idea to derail the train. The Hephaestus demigod spent 12 hours creating a derailing device from a nearby engineering garage (whom they had to knock out and "borrow" his equipments). As the train approaches, the demigods set the derailing device, which toppled the train and crashed, killing most of the monsters. The remaining monsters were killed by Jack and the demigods.

    Until the final battle began. The half-bloods were summoned to Manhattan, and when the entire city was put to sleep, he panicked, but calmed himself afterwards. He was assigned to the Travis Stoll half and covered the Brooklyn Bridge. During the battle, he had to witness many of his friends fall in battle, to his horror. He survived through the opening battle. On the way back, Jack got an excuse and went to his apartment, to find his mom leaning against the kitchen table, in the midst of eating a (now rotten) sandwich. He lay her against her bed and locked the door carefully, before returning to the Plaza Hotel and rallied with the other demigods.

    The demigods began to get push back toward the Empire State Building. Jack, along with almost everyone else, was cut off from the building by Kronos, and he continued battling the monsters outside of the barrier around the Empire State Building. Eventually, they won the battle and Kronos dissipated, to Jack's relief. A year later, during the Battle of Camp Half-Blood, he fought the invading monsters (injuring the Romans, not killing them to avoid further conflict), and eventually Gaea dissipated. Relief washed over him.

    The rest of his life wasn't as exciting and dangerous as before. Earlier, he met another one of his siblings, Falko, whom he immediately began to hate, and this lasted for two and a half years--eventually, after a monster fight involving collapsing fire emergency staircases and evil giant waiters, the two of them made up, and things went well. Later that year, he met another demigod, named Layla (Perca), who was stuck in the Lotus Hotel for about 300 years. They befriended. Then eventually they started dating.

    The End.

    RP Example*:
    Scott and Lily, with Jack's aid, quickly attached the Derailer to the train track. According to their pcalculations (after raiding a train station and check the tracking system), the train would be arriving in less than a few minutes. And after raiding a local engineering workshop, Scott had spent all night working on the equipment--eventually, the device came out perfectly, and they had spent the whole morning messing around with the device by putting it under the wheels of cars and flipped the vehicles up 360 in the air.

    It was one of those rare times when Jack actually laughed.

    "They're coming!" Lily yelled, and backed against the woods. Scott finished the last latches and hurried into the woods, Jack in follow. The trio made it as far as 100 meters, before there was a huge explosion as the train hits the Derailer, the propulsion system lifting the wheels of the train to the left. The train crashed to the left, and the locomotor exploded in a fiery explosion that blew fire 10 meters into the air. The passenger compartments followed, and there were horrified screams of monsters as they are incinerated by the ordinary fire.

    As the fire began to die down, Jack, Scott and Lily walked back to the ruins and began looking for monsters. Most of them had died in the crash. Two Cyclopes lay on the ground, pinned by the 10 ton compartment. They were lifting up the cars with both of their hands, and obviously was unable to move further, to try and find their kin, but before they could finish, Jack sent his spear through their stomach from behind them, and they exploded into sea silt, the cars crushing their ruins.
